Event description

Yousef Alreemawi is a Palestinian musician, scholar and linguist who founded ASPIRE, an NGO that has settled more than 250 Palestinian refugees from Iraq and Syria in Australia since 2007. He is the founder and director of the Averroes Centre for Arab Culture and presenter of the Understanding Palestine series of public lectures on the history of the Palestinian national movement.

Hosted by local residents in the warm space Spade to Blade, this hour long lecture by Yousef will guide our community in understanding the rich and diverse history of Palestine,


This session will feature storytelling from Yousef, including audio and visuals, followed by Q & A. Finishing off with live Arabic music and h
ome-made Palestinian meals – so, come hungry!

Any funds raised will support Yousef and ASPIRE.
